Example 2
Different workpieces are moved along a production line with
several machining stations. An operator determines the
work required for the individual workpieces, creates a
production code for it and writes it into a shift register.
The workpieces reach the machining stations in this order.
When the workpiece is changed, the stations read the
required production steps from their permanently assigned
register field.
When workpiece 1 moves to the first station, the forwards
pulse input coil SR01FP and the shift register SR01 receive
production code 1 at input SR01I1 from the double word
marker MD11.
Production code 1 is now at the register field SR01D1 for the
first machining station which reads it from double word
marker MD01.
The completed workpiece is now passed to station 2. The
shift register accepts the production code for the next
workpiece. Production code 1 moves one place forwards, as
does the remaining register content. It now stands at
register output SR01D2. It reaches machining station 2 via
double word marker MD02.
The process is repeated for each further workpiece and for
each further machining station until the finished workpieces
leave the line.
The coils are programmed in the standard circuit diagram of
easySafety:
Figure 151: easySafety circuit diagram for example 2
• The enable coil SR01EN is permanently active, the
function block is not switched off.
• Marker M09 switches the forwards pulse input coil
SR01FP.
